How about 8 2GB GDDR6 @16Gbps, 2 2GB DDR4 @3200MHz
.. that's (8*4*16)+(3.2*8*2) = 563.2 (nearly there, I probably made a mistake anyway)

Doesn't work; there's no DDR4 chip IC with speed and bandwidth low enough at "only" 2GB capacities that would give only 5 GB/s bandwidth, let alone 2x 2GB chips to give the number in that leak. For example a single 3.2GHz 2GB 8-bit chip would give 6.4 GB/s bandwidth.

I messed up my earlier number tho; a single 800MHz DDR4 chip would give 1.6 GB/s bandwidth, not 12.8 GB/s. But that leak gives 5 GB/s to the bandwidth if in fact GDDR6 bandwidth is 560 GB/s (which would need a 320-bit bus and 14Gbps chips), which you can't get with dual-channel 800MHz chips as that'd be 3.2 GB/s, not 5 GB/s. 3200MHz 8-bit chips in dual-channel (for 4 GB as the leak says) gives 12.8 GB/s.

In other words the leak would've said 572.8 GB/s if it wanted to combine the bandwidths and try looking legit, and we already know you don't combine the bandwidths like that. MS caught all kinds of crap this gen for trying to pull that with the ESRAM + DDR3 in XBO. They're two different types of memory, so you calculate their bandwidths separately and list them separately. Same goes for GDDR6 + DDR4.
